かん癇kan
  1. Noun

    temper; nerves

    トムの話し方は私の癇にさわる。
    Tom's way of speaking gets on my nerves.

癇性かんしょうkanshou

Noun, Na-adjective (keiyodoshi), Noun which may take the genitive case particle 'no'irritability; peevishness; irascibility; hot temper

癇癖かんぺきkanpeki

Nounshort temper

癇癪かんしゃくkanshaku

Nountemper; irritability; fit of anger; tantrum (esp. of children); temper tantrum

癇癪持ちかんしゃくもちkanshakumochi

Nounhot-tempered person

癇の強いかんのつよいkannotsuyoi

Expressions (phrases, clauses, etc.)irritable

癇に障るかんにさわるkannisawaru

Expressions (phrases, clauses, etc.), Godan verb with 'ru' endingto irritate; to offend; to provoke; to get on one's nerves

癇癪を起こすかんしゃくをおこすkanshakuwookosu

Expressions (phrases, clauses, etc.), Godan verb with 'su' endingto lose one's temper; to throw a tantrum; to fly into a rage

甲高いかんだかいkandakai

I-adjective (keiyoushi)high-pitched; shrill

Common
疳の虫かんのむしkannomushi

Nounconvulsions (in a child); nervousness; short-temperedness · bug thought to cause children's diseases

かんしゃく玉かんしゃくだまkanshakudama

Nounfit of anger; temper; rage · bang snap
